Output ec1da1521afd81a7b6d5f2360954f538322decb729be908ee73b0a7aa5bbbf43:0

value
31248632
script pubkey
OP_0 OP_PUSHBYTES_20 90d1e75eac7420ba3f318e0887fc2a29007080f9
address
bc1qjrg7wh4vwsst50e33cyg0lp29yq8pq8emtfte4
transaction
ec1da1521afd81a7b6d5f2360954f538322decb729be908ee73b0a7aa5bbbf43
confirmations
362308
spent
true